Why Generative AI Is a Game-Changer
• Speed meets creativity: AI tools like ChatGPT, Google Gemini, and Adobe’s AI Foundry can brainstorm, draft, and refine ideas in minutes. Need a catchy hook for your Facebook ad? Want forty Instagram captions tailored to Diwali or Black Friday? AI delivers, freeing marketers for big-picture thinking.
• Personalization at scale: AI doesn’t just automate—it learns. Platforms are using audience signals to generate personalized websites, product recommendations, and even dynamic ads that feel like a one-on-one conversation. This isn’t mass marketing—it’s “micro-moments” for every user.
• Data with soul: Yes, AI is a machine, but used well, it brings human stories to the forefront. Smart marketers feed AI real audience feedback, FAQs, and trending topics—ensuring outputs are relevant, relatable, and never dull.
Original Tips for Using AI Without Losing Human Touch
• Inject your “brand voice”: Feed the AI your signature words, style, and stories. Don’t settle for generic; train your tool to sound just like you.
• Mix automation with intuition: Use AI for first drafts and ideation, then layer in anecdotes, original photos, and true stories from your team to keep content personal.
• Build “human checkpoints”: Review and revise everything AI creates. Catch awkward phrases, add empathy, and make sure you’re solving real user problems.
• Experiment with formats: Try AI-generated memes, quizzes, video scripts, or even webinar outlines. Diversifying with new formats keeps your marketing fresh.
